Exploring Best Practices for Implementing Tire Maintenance Solutions at Passenger Boarding Bridges

When it comes to passenger boarding bridges, keeping up with proper tire maintenance is actually pretty important. Not just for safety, but also to make things run smoothly overall. Doing regular inspections and taking care of those pneumatic tires proactively can really cut down on delays and prevent accidents on the ground. I mean, a report from the International Air Transport Association (IATA) highlights that more than 40% of ground handling hiccups are caused by equipment failures—mainly because tire maintenance gets neglected. So, having a solid, scheduled maintenance routine for checks definitely helps reduce those kinds of risks.

Here's a simple tip: set up a regular schedule for inspecting tires—look at the tread depth, check the air pressure, and keep an eye out for any visible wear and tear. Honestly, this kind of quick check can extend the life of your tires and help avoid those unexpected breakdowns that can really throw a wrench in the works.

On top of that, investing in modern tire monitoring technology is a game changer. These systems can give you real-time info on how your tires are doing, so you can schedule maintenance more smartly and even predict when they'll need attention. That kind of proactive approach can save money in the long run and definitely boost safety. A study by the Airport Cooperative Research Program (ACRP) found that facilities with well-maintained tires see up to a 30% drop in operational disruptions—pretty impressive, right?

Here's another tip: go for tire monitoring systems that send alerts if pressure drops or if there's unusual wear. Staying ahead of issues like these makes all the difference.

Basically, by adopting these best practices, airports can keep standards high, all while making sure everyone—passengers and ground crew—stays safe and sound.

How to Maximize Safety and Efficiency with Passenger Boarding Bridge Tire Maintenance - Exploring Best Practices for Implementing Tire Maintenance Solutions at Passenger Boarding Bridges

Maintenance Activity Frequency Responsibility Safety Measures Efficiency Tips
Visual Inspection Daily Operator Wear protective gear Schedule inspections during low traffic
Tire Pressure Check Weekly Maintenance Team Use calibrated gauges Document pressures for trend analysis
Tire Rotation Monthly Service Personnel Ensure support equipment is stable Optimize schedule to avoid peak hours
Tire Replacement As Needed Maintenance Manager Follow manufacturer guidelines Procure tires in bulk for cost efficiency
Cleaning/Debris Removal Bi-Weekly Facilities Staff Use appropriate cleaning tools Allocate cleaning during non-operational hours

Maximizing Industrial Efficiency: Insights from Recent Market Reports on High Resilient Non-marking Rubber Tire Performance

In recent market reports analyzing the performance of non-marking rubber tires, significant insights have emerged that can greatly benefit industries seeking to maximize operational efficiency. Among the standout products is the RZWS700 Press-On Band Solid Tire, designed specifically for flat surfaces. According to industry data, non-marking tires are increasingly vital in sectors such as food, electronics, and pharmaceuticals, where hygiene and cleanliness are paramount. The RZWS700, with its high-density rubber compound vulcanized to a steel ring, enhances load capacity and stability, addressing these critical needs.

The smooth surface of the RZWS700 increases ground contact, resulting in superior load distribution and stability. This engineering design contributes to reduced rolling resistance, which is a crucial factor in improving energy efficiency and overall operational productivity. Reports indicate that using high-resilient non-marking tires can lead to a significant reduction in vibration—by as much as 30%—enhancing driving comfort and safety for operators, thereby reducing fatigue during prolonged use.

Moreover, the RZWS700's mark-free performance post-braking not only preserves the cleanliness of industrial environments but also minimizes maintenance costs associated with floor repair and cleaning.
